You can align left or right one or more elements on a reference element with the
or
:
•
A left alignment means you will align the IN point of the elements on the IN
point of the reference element.
•
A right alignment means you will align the OUT point of the elements on the
OUT point of the reference element.
The elements which are aligned will overwrite existing material on the timeline.
To right or left align elements on a reference element, proceed as follows:
1. Using CTRL + click, select:
a. first the elements to align,
b. last the reference element (on which the other elements should be
aligned).
